The clinical presentation of severe acute respiratory syndrome coronavirus-2 (SARS-CoV-2 COVID-19) varies from asymptomatic infection to a life-threatening, multiorgan disease. One of these manifestations is telogen effluvium (TE) which is characterized by diffuse hair loss occurring in patients previously infected with SARS-CoV-2 and lasts ~3 months, after which excessive hair loss follows. Hair follicles are known to contain a well-characterized niche for adult stem cells which is the bulge containing epithelial and melanocytic stem cells. Stem cells in the hair bulge, a demarcated structure within the lower permanent portion of hair follicles, can generate the interfollicular epidermis, hair follicle structures, and sebaceous glands. This study aims to evaluate autologous micrografts from scalp tissues as a therapeutic modality in the management of TE caused by COVID-19. Twenty patients of previous COVID-19 infection suffered from TE were included in this study for human follicle stem cells micrograft scalp treatment and they were evaluated after 3 months of treatment and after 6 months. There was significant improvement of the hair thickness and density compared with the start of the treatment and 6 months of follow-up. Autologous micrograft of the scalp showed marked improvement in the treatment of COVID-19 TE.

Melasma is a chronic, dark brown-pigmented patches and macules commonly on the face. Many treatment modalities for melasma have been used as hydroquinone, laser treatment, and recently tranexamic acid. Dermoscopy is used to diagnose and follow up the treatment of melasma and to detect underlying invisible vessels and their change with treatment. Melasma treatment evaluation by using combined Q-switched Nd:YAG laser with intradermal tranexamic acid injection versus tranexamic acid intradermal injection alone. This study was conducted on 40 female patients aged 35-45 years. It was a split-face study; for 12 weeks, the right side of the face was treated with low fluence Q-switched Nd:YAG laser combined with intradermal injection of tranexamic acid, while the left side was treated with an injection of tranexamic acid intradermal alone. The patients were clinically evaluated by using the modified melasma area and severity index (mMASI) score, and underwent dermoscopic evaluation before treatment, at the end of the treatment (12 weeks), and at (24 weeks) as follow-up. The efficacy, adverse effects, and recurrence after treatment were reported. There was a statistically significant decrease in mMASI score with combination treatment than with intradermal injection of tranexamic acid alone after treatment at 12 weeks and at the end of follow-up at 24 weeks. Combination of an injection of tranexamic acid intradermal and low fluence Q-switched Nd:YAG laser is an effective and safe treatment for melasma with minimal side effects more than the intradermal tranexamic acid injection alone.

BACKGROUND: Solar lentigines are skin lesions manifested by benign dark pigmentation causing a cosmetic problem in many patients. Several treatment modalities used for the management of solar lentigines. Side effects and rates of recurrence may be associated with them. OBJECTIVE: Treating solar lentigines with two different techniques of pulsed dye laser (PDL) and evaluation of the results both clinically and via the examination of ultrastructural changes by electron microscopy. PATIENTS AND METHODS: This study was conducted on 22 subjects with solar lentigines and having Fitzpatrick III-IV skin types, was managed by the use of PDL after enrolling them into two groups. Group I (one stacked PDL was used) and Group II (treated by stacked PDL in two sessions, 1 month apart). At baseline and 6 months after treatment, two punch biopsies with a diameter of 2 mm were taken from all patients. All taken biopsies were prepared for light and electron microscopic examinations. RESULTS: Both PDL techniques induced significant better clinical and histological outcomes. No one demonstrated any postoperative complications such as post-inflammatory hyperpigmentation and scarring. CONCLUSIONS: The two techniques of PDL are efficient for solar lentigines treatment.

BACKGROUND: Melasma is a common acquired symmetrically distributed hyperpigmented macules of sun-exposed skin. Skin microneedling acts as a transdermal delivery system that facilitates the penetration of lightening agents to deeper layers of skin. OBJECTIVE: Clinical and dermoscopic evaluation of the efficacy and safety of topical tranexamic acid versus topical vitamin C after microneedling for melasma treatment. PATIENTS AND METHODS: Twenty patients with facial melasma were enrolled in a split-face prospective, randomized uncontrolled study. The right side of the face was treated with topical tranexamic acid after dermapen microneedling, while the left side of the face was treated with topical vitamin C after dermapen microneedling. Sessions were done every 2 weeks for 6 sessions. The Hemi-MASI score and dermoscopic examination before and after treatment were done. RESULTS: Hemi-MASI score was reduced after treatment on both sides of the face, besides improvement of the pigmented lesions showed by dermoscopy on both sides and improvement of the vascular component on the tranexamic acid treated side. CONCLUSION: Topical tranexamic acid or vitamin C application after dermapen microneedling was an effective and safe technique in melasma treatment with minimal side effects, and vascular component improvement by tranexamic acid.

BACKGROUND: Psoriasis is one of the most prevalent immune mediated skin diseases. Selective vascular destruction by pulsed dye laser is considered one of effective laser treatments. OBJECTIVE: Evaluation of the therapeutic effect of pulsed dye laser in treatment of chronic psoriatic plaque lesions and changes in human beta defensin-2(HBD-2) expression in the psoriatic patients before and after treatment, with correlation to the clinical improvement. METHODS: Twenty patients with psoriatic plaque on right side treated by laser and another plaque on left side similar in size and its severity score served as control receiving no treatment. Each patient received 3-4 sessions of pulsed dye laser 595 nm. Follow up was done for three months. RESULTS: There was statistically significant difference between the two psoriatic plaques (untreated and treated; A and B; p = .004). There was significant decrease in HBD-2 expression after treatment. No recurrence was observed during follow up period. CONCLUSION: The pulsed dye laser is safe, effective, and tolerable treatment for resistant stable localized plaque psoriasis with minimal side effects and prolonged recurrence period.
